Tillicum Middle School Assessments:

The federal No Child Left Behind Act requires that students be assessed each year in reading and math, grades 3 through 8, plus once in high school. In Washington State, we test each spring with the WASL (Washington Assessment of Student Learning).

WASL tests are intended to assess whether students have sufficiently mastered a set of grade-level standards for a particular subject. In other words, “How many students have learned what they need to know – and can demonstrate that learning?” Some test questions are multiple-choice, but most require students to explain their answers and ask for short or extended responses. WASL scores are reported in 4 levels: “Exceeds Standard,” “Meets Standard,” “Below Standard,” and “Well Below Standard.”

Special Offerings at Tillicum

Spanish Immersion Program -- Students from Puesta del Sol Elementary's Spanish Immersion program can continue to develop their Spanish language skills in Language Arts and Social Studies. Spanish Language Nights and family travel opportunities provide program enhancements. 

French Bilingual Association at Tillicum -- The French Bilingual Association of Seattle's Eastside is partnering with the Bellevue School District and Tillicum Middle School to offer bilingual education suited for middle school children with native or near-native abilities in French.

• High School Accredited Classes-- French 1A, 1B, 1, 2; Spanish 1A, 1B, 1, 2; Chinese 1A, Biology, Int. Math-Topics III, Hon Int Alg/Geom 2

VIBES -- Adults are paired with students and work with the students a minimum of an hour per week as an adult mentor/mentee relationship.

English-as-a-Second-Language (ESL) -- English classes emphasizing vocabulary, reading, writing and American history for students who are not fluent in English.
